Abstract

This work describes the synthesis and study of the antioxidant activity in mineral oils of new thiophosphorylated compound derived from cashew nut shell liquid (CNSL), a by-product of the process of improvement of cashew nuts. This study was conducted through the thermal analysis observing the Tonset variations and the accelerated oxidation experiments observing the induction time variations. The results of thermogravimetric and acceleration oxidative experiments showed a significant improvement in the oxidative stability of the doped oils. These results suggest that this new compound acts efficiently in the stabilization of the naphthenic mineral oils.

► The new thiophosphorylated compound derived from hydrogenated cardol, TP-cardol, showed an excellent performance in retarding the mineral oils oxidation processes. ► Results of the accelerated oxidation tests showed a great increase in OIT of samples doped with TP-cardol. ► The performance of the thiophosphorylated compound was also evidenced by the increase in degradation temperature of naphthenic oils.
